you'll enjoy everything at Cafe Picasso!Atmosphere,wines and wonderful variety. Jen's Ceasar salad is lovely. Chris mentioned the Bamboo place for vegetarian dishes. We love the egglplant sandwich,served on a wonderful multigrain bread of their own recipe, eggsalad and an avacado and swiss that is great too.

The Bamboo Shop is the name of the establishment, they make bamboo furniture and the front is where they sell food and smoothies or liquados. It is just before you get to Banyan Bay.
